Located in the charming hamlet of Preston Patrick, near Kendal in Cumbria, The Sizzit is a delightful end-terraced cottage that serves as an ideal retreat for couples or small families seeking a tranquil getaway. This cozy accommodation is perfectly positioned for exploring the stunning landscapes of the Lake District to the west and the Yorkshire Dales to the east. Originally built in 1865 as a sweet shop, the cottage has retained its charm and character, making it a perfect romantic hideaway or a family-friendly base for those wanting to immerse themselves in nature without feeling isolated.

The cottage features a comfortable living room equipped with a wood burner, a 32" Freeview TV, and an iPod dock, creating a warm atmosphere for relaxation. The kitchen and dining area come with modern amenities, including an electric oven, induction hob, microwave, and fridge/freezer, making meal preparation a breeze. On the first floor, guests will find a double bedroom and a second bedroom with twin beds suitable for children, alongside a bathroom that includes a shower over the bath. Additional conveniences such as oil central heating, Wi-Fi, bed linen, towels, and a welcome pack enhance the overall experience.

Outdoor enthusiasts will appreciate the proximity to various natural attractions, including the Lancaster Canal, which is just a short walk away. This picturesque canal offers flat walking paths perfect for spotting local wildlife such as kingfishers and swans, with fishing permitted for those with a license. The surrounding area boasts scenic local lanes and significant geological sites like Farleton Knott, where visitors can witness adventurous activities like mountain biking and hang-gliding. The cottage's location also allows easy access to the popular market towns of Kendal and Kirkby Lonsdale, where guests can enjoy a selection of shops, tea rooms, and traditional pubs serving local delicacies.

For those who love nature, a visit to the coastal village of Silverdale is highly recommended, particularly for birdwatching enthusiasts at RSPB Leighton Moss, known for its rich wildlife as featured on BBC's 'Autumn Watch.' The stunning views over Morecambe Bay towards the Lake District mountains provide a picturesque backdrop for exploration. With a shop located just 500 yards away and a pub and restaurant half a mile from the cottage, guests have convenient access to local amenities while still enjoying the peaceful countryside setting.
